On Jan. 26, the Xinjiang cultural carnival "Heart of Xinjiang, Hometown of Hong Kong" took place in Hong Kong, organized by the Xinjiang Association of Hong Kong and supported by the Hong Kong Home Affairs Department.
The event, themed "Shared Beauty: From Tianshan to Hong Kong," showcased the unique culture of Xinjiang and fostered cultural exchange between the two regions.
Cultural ties between Hong Kong and Xinjiang have strengthened despite the geographical distance. Notably, on April 26, 2023, Chairman of Xinjiang Uyghur Autonomous Region Erkin Tuniyaz led a delegation to Hong Kong, marking a new chapter in their collaboration. Upcoming events include the new quality productivity forum to promote economic and cultural cooperation.
The carnival featured performances that transported the audience to Xinjiang, highlighting its natural beauty and rich cultural heritage. Renowned musician Lang Ge performed popular songs, while the art troupe presented vibrant ethnic dances, creating an atmosphere of celebration and unity.
This event not only showcases Xinjiang's culture but also enhances mutual understanding and friendship between the people of Hong Kong and Xinjiang.
